INFLUENCES: Music is one of the biggest influences. When I listen to a song I really like, I end up imagining an image in my head of what I could photograph in order to connect the song with a photo.
HOW DID YOUR LOVE OF PHOTOGRAPHY COME ABOUT? When I was about 10 years old my parents had a green luggage bag, and I remember it had photographs from my earlier childhood days. I’d always want to look at them every single day, so from that point, I knew photography is what caught my attention the most.
